Transaction 63ecc04e3dee30143b94252388e2716c8cfbfb26c1ba1361fb16086b4fb321e7
1 Input
1 Output
-
63ecc04e3dee30143b94252388e2716c8cfbfb26c1ba1361fb16086b4fb321e7:0
- value
- 208984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f969da4e298212176b13e66207a7e4008ffe5d77 OP_EQUAL
- address
- 3QRnz63vyHc9sbx9WJnoVdH2TN9uTWpLHs